The CCASIA Region - Regional Coordinator China

The Coordinating Committee for Asia was established at the 11th Meeting of the Codex Alimentarius Commission held in Rome, Italy, in July 1976. Its first meeting was held in New Delhi (India) in January 1977.

The regional coordinator operates from within the China National Center for Food Safety Risk Assessment.

China’s main priorities as coordinator include enhancing participation in Codex meetings, supporting the prioritization of Codex work in the region, improving harmonization of food safety standards and accelerating the revitalization of the coordinating committee by sharing information and providing regular updates on food safety issues within the region.

China also wishes to promote collaboration with observer organizations and improve efficient and effective communication between regional members FAO, WHO, and the Codex Secretariat.

Asia-Pacific WFSD webinar focuses on multi-sectoral actions and improving food safety in fresh food markets

World Food Safety Day was observed in the Asia Pacific region on 3 June 2022 through a webinar organized jointly by FAO, UNEP, WFP, WHO and WOAH. The theme of the webinar was “Multisectoral action needed to raise awareness and promote action on food safety’’. The event highlighted the importance of food safety within the larger context of food systems and particularly with reference to the achievement of SDGs 2, 3, 12  and 17. China’s Henan Zhonglu Import and Export Trading Company to hold ‘Douyin’ video contest for World Food Safety Day

The Henan Zhonglu Import and Export Trading Company will hold a Douyin video contest for World Food Safety, with prizes available for the winners. Douyin is a Chinese language short-form mobile video platform. The contest aims to encourage collaboration in integrating food safety practices into people’s daily lives, and to deepen public understanding of food safety.
